Output 39316110844c075f2df77c6e44c80607ad3354263ef5a18aab25c6f8f01a71b4:0

value
212425
script pubkey
OP_0 OP_PUSHBYTES_20 4acd80dddea33a1b9a7242a2a194f77bb9bc13b6
address
bc1qftxcphw75vaphxnjg232r98h0wumcyakywmn2d
transaction
39316110844c075f2df77c6e44c80607ad3354263ef5a18aab25c6f8f01a71b4
spent
true